Climate Considerations: How Bay Area Conditions Affect Flooring Choices



The Bay Area experiences a mix of seaside moisture and inland dryness, depending on where you live. These problems can affect how various flooring materials act gradually.



Hardwood floors, constructed from natural product, can broaden or contract with temperature level and humidity changes. Correct acclimation prior to setup and maintaining interior humidity degrees can help decrease this motion. Still, in homes without environment control, it's something to be familiar with.



Plastic, on the other hand, is far much less sensitive to dampness and temperature changes. It maintains its form and framework even in wet or variable environments, making it a solid challenger for cellars, restrooms, or cooking areas.



Longevity and Investment: What You Get Over Time



If you're assuming long-term, hardwood flooring usually settles. Though it calls for a larger first investment, it substantially enhances home value and stands the test of time. With appropriate maintenance, consisting of the occasional wood floor refinishing service, hardwood can offer a household for generations. It ages magnificently and adds to a home's overall charm and credibility.



Plastic, while even more cost effective upfront, doesn't have the same long life expectancy. The majority of vinyl floors last around 10 to 20 years, depending upon the top quality and wear, which means they may need to be replaced more frequently. Still, for house owners seeking a versatile, economical choice or that take pleasure in upgrading their interiors a lot more often, plastic makes excellent feeling.



Sustainability and Eco-Friendly Options



Sustainability is coming to be significantly vital to Bay Area residents. Wood floor covering made from sensibly sourced timber is a renewable resource, and numerous makers now follow strict guidelines for collecting and manufacturing. Plus, its long life means less products go to waste gradually.



Vinyl, nonetheless, is made from synthetic materials. While some more recent lines are used recycled material and low-VOC processes, it's generally much less environment-friendly than hardwood. Disposal can additionally be extra challenging, particularly if adhesives check out here or chemical backings are included.



That said, the ecological effect depends on the details product and brand name, so property owners need to investigate carefully if sustainability is a top priority.



Installation: What to Expect from the Process



Mounting hardwood flooring is typically a lot more labor-intensive and time-consuming. It commonly requires subfloor preparation, specific cutting, and finishing. That's why lots of home owners choose seasoned hardwood floor installation companies to ensure a smooth and perfect outcome.



Vinyl flooring, particularly the deluxe vinyl plank range, supplies quicker and easier setup. Some kinds can be drifted over existing floorings, conserving time and labor. This rate and simplicity make it a terrific alternative for immediate tasks or limited remodelling windows.
